Entertainment Applications--EPP Parallel PCMCIA Cards

Application: Stock Car Race Scoring
Quatech Products Used: SPP-100 EPP Parallel PCMCIA Card

The United Speed Alliance Racing (USAR) Hooters ProCup Series uses the AMB transponder scoring system as one of three scoring methods. The system is implemented by placing transponder detection points at between eight and 50 locations around the track. It uses a dedicated dot matrix printer using LPT1 to record each passing of each transponder. The SPP-100 provides a second LPT2 port for printing the running order at scheduled lap segments (usually every 50 laps) for the working press. Additionally, a network hub provides a link for race control, the announcer and to the TV production truck to receive constant rundown of position, lap times and separation from the leader through a second monitor program.
